The department may receive, retain, and use for the hunter education programs under ss. 29.591 and 29.595, the trapper education program under s. 29.597, or other educational hunting, fishing, trapping, or conservation activities the department conducts any of the following property: (1) Property seized or confiscated for violations of s. 167.31 or 943.13, this chapter, or ch. 169 or 951. (2) Property turned over to the department under s. 968.20 (3). (3) Personal property that is in the possession of the department and that is lost, abandoned, or not claimed by its owner.
